Two Things You Need to Know About Parking in Northbrook

As long as it's after the morning rush, it's free to park your car in the commuter lots--but watch out for the snow parking ban.

 

Villagers and visitors may have noticed some new green signs with giant “P”s on them around downtown—or at least, Village Hall hopes you have. In an effort to attract more visitors to the downtown area, the village has posted signs directing motorists to the lots on either side of the Metra station. The village wants residents and non-residents to know that parking is free in those lots after 10 a.m.

While there is ample parking downtown and on village streets, anyone parking in Northbrook in the winter should also be aware of the village’s snow parking ban. Drivers who park on village streets within 24 hours after a snowfall of two or more inches will be ticketed, according to Assistant Village Manager Dan Kaup.

“I would recommend that people park in their driveways in a significant snow accumulation to allow for our public works crew to be able plow up that snow,” Kaup said.
